## Timeline
|
||
|
||
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
|
||
|
||
- **2017-01-17** Authored by Senator Head
|
||
- **2017-01-17** First reading: referred to Committee on Judiciary `reading-1, referral-committee`
|
||
- **2017-01-24** Senator Alting added as second author
|
||
- **2017-01-24** Senator Boots added as coauthor
|
||
- **2017-01-24** Senators Holdman, Merritt, Doriot, Bohacek, Smith, Walker added as coauthors
|
||
- **2017-01-24** Senators Becker, Charbonneau, Kruse, Raatz, Young, M., Zay, Messmer added as coauthors
|
||
- **2017-01-30** Senator Mishler added as coauthor
|
||
- **2017-01-30** Senator Tomes added as coauthor
|
||
- **2017-01-30** Senator Lanane added as coauthor
|
||
- **2017-02-07** Senators Bassler and Ford added as coauthors
|
||
- **2017-02-23** Committee report: amend do pass, adopted `committee-passage`
|
||
- **2017-02-27** Amendment #1 (Head) prevailed; voice vote `amendment-passage, amendment-failure`
|
||
- **2017-02-27** Second reading: amended, ordered engrossed `reading-2`
|
||
- **2017-02-28** Third reading: passed; Roll Call 212: yeas 49, nays 1 `reading-3, passage`
|
||
- **2017-02-28** House sponsor: Representative Lehman
|
||
- **2017-02-28** Cosponsors: Representatives Steuerwald, Smaltz and Mahan
|
||
- **2017-03-01** Referred to the House
|
||
- **2017-03-06** First reading: referred to Committee on Public Policy `reading-1, referral-committee`
|
||
- **2017-03-13** Rule 105.1 suspended
|
||
- **2017-03-13** Representatives GiaQuinta and Austin added as cosponsors
|
||
- **2017-03-30** Committee report: amend do pass, adopted `committee-passage`
|
||
- **2017-04-04** Amendment #1 (Lehman) prevailed; voice vote `amendment-passage, amendment-failure`
|
||
- **2017-04-04** Second reading: amended, ordered engrossed `reading-2`
|
||
- **2017-04-06** Third reading: passed; Roll Call 402: yeas 91, nays 4 `reading-3, passage`
|
||
- **2017-04-07** Returned to the Senate with amendments `amendment-failure`
|
||
- **2017-04-10** Motion to dissent filed
|
||
- **2017-04-10** Senate conferees appointed: Head and Randolph Lonnie M
|
||
- **2017-04-10** Senate advisors appointed: Alting, Taylor G and Holdman
|
||
- **2017-04-10** Senate dissented from House amendments `amendment-failure`
|
||
- **2017-04-10** House advisors appointed: Smaltz, Mahan, Austin and Brown C
|
||
- **2017-04-10** House conferees appointed: Lehman and GiaQuinta
|
||
- **2017-04-21** Signed by the Speaker
|
||
- **2017-04-21** Signed by the President Pro Tempore
|
||
- **2017-04-21** CCR # 1 filed in the Senate
|
||
- **2017-04-21** CCR # 1 filed in the House
|
||
- **2017-04-21** Rules Suspended. Conference Committee Report 1: adopted by the Senate; Roll Call 520: yeas 45, nays 5
|
||
- **2017-04-21** Rules Suspended. Conference Committee Report 1: adopted by the House; Roll Call 540: yeas 83, nays 14
|
||
- **2017-04-25** Signed by the President of the Senate
|
||
- **2017-04-27** Public Law 206
|
||
- **2017-04-27** Signed by the Governor `executive-signature`
